In Nevada's arid climate, where fine dust and sand are prevalent year-round, air duct cleaning is often recommended more frequently than in humid regions. A professional cleaning every 1-2 years is generally advisable for most households, particularly in areas like Las Vegas. Homes with pets or individuals with respiratory sensitivities may benefit from even more frequent service to maintain optimal indoor air quality.

Nevada's arid, desert climate presents unique challenges, primarily the constant presence of fine particulate matter, including dust and sand, which infiltrates ductwork rapidly. This necessitates powerful extraction equipment with advanced HEPA filtration to effectively remove these microscopic particles without recirculating them. Additionally, the extreme temperature variations can impact HVAC system usage, potentially increasing the rate of contaminant buildup within the ventilation system.
